Spencer Rose |
Spencer M. Rose is a 1988 graduate of the University of Florida where he received both his Bachelor of Science Degree in Psychology and Bachelor of Arts degree in Criminal Justice. He obtained his juris doctorate in 1991 from the University of Miami School of Law. He is admitted to the Florida Bar. He is also admitted to practice before the United States District Court for the Southern District of Florida.
Mr. Rose's practice is devoted almost entirely to litigation. He concentrates in the defense of professionals, including: attorneys, accountants, architects and engineers, directors and officers, brokers-dealers, insurance agents, fiduciaries, real estate agents and title agents.
Mr. Rose also prosecutes and defends first party and third party coverage matters, including recision issues. He has experience in monitoring complex matters for excess insurance carriers. He provides insurance coverage opinions, and when required, pursues actions for declaratory relief.
Prior to joining Shendell & Pollock, P.L., Mr. Rose worked as in-house counsel for a publicly traded insurance company. He also has experience working for two statewide insurance defense firms handling all aspects of defense and coverage litigation.
He brings to the firm his strong litigation experience which he has developed throughout his years of working for well known local insurance defense firms.
